Fostered Deception is a poignant SCAD graduate thesis film that explores themes of chosen family, class, and unspoken trauma. The narrative unfolds around two fractured families entangled in mistaken identities and buried truths, culminating in a powerful meditation on irreversible loss and the resilience required for healing. The film aims to amplify underrepresented voices and shed light on often overlooked emotional experiences.

As Associate Producer, I supported the project from development through production. My responsibilities included:

  • Contributing to fundraising efforts for the film’s $6K budget

  • Coordinating communication between producers and external collaborators

  • Managing crew logistics and department coordination across grip, camera, and other technical teams

  • Organizing catering and meal planning for a 60-person crew over a 3-day shoot

  • Supporting daily production needs and streamlining interdepartmental workflow
